
Java Web,是用Java手艺来处理相干web互联网范畴的手艺总和。
web包含:web服务器和web客户端两部份。
Java在客户端的应用有java applet,不过应用得很少,Java在服务器端的应用异常的雄厚,比方Servlet,JSP和第三方框架等等。Java手艺对Web范畴的生长注入了壮大的动力。
Java的Web框架虽然各不相同,但基础也都是遵照特定的路数的:应用Servlet或许Filter阻拦要求,应用MVC的头脑设想架构,应用商定,XML或 Annotation完成设置,应用Java面向对象的特性,面向对象完成要乞降相应的流程,支撑Jsp,Freemarker,Velocity等视图。
java web开发手艺
1、背景框架部份,经常使用spring、struts2等,用来协助对项目的耐久层、营业层、页面掌握层的三层架构开发;固然,假如应用spring框架的话,还供应spring security、切面、依靠注入等现成的工具包,进步开发效力而且轻易你集成一些第三方的扩大;
2、数据耐久层方面,用到的有mybatis、hibernate等耐久手艺,这些能够协助疾速竖立数据库的接见和数据耐久化事情,而且轻易治理;
3、动态展现,平常用jsp展现。但能够斟酌模板引擎手艺,如velocity、FreeMarker 等手艺,能够协助你规范化开发页面,进步实行效力;
4、前端框架,有许多,如bootstraps3、angularjs、easyui、jquery等。
更多java学问请关注java基础教程栏目。
以上就是什么是java web开发的细致内容,更多请关注ki4网别的相干文章!